1. Home
  2. Illinois
  3. Decatur

Lakeside Motors's Location On Map

990 North Water Street,
Decatur, IL - 62523
217-429-2505

We can you Detailed route from your location to Lakeside Motors 990 North Water Street Decatur Illinois 62523 on google maps with traffic summary on map.



Used Cars Dealers Near Lakeside Motors
Jerrys Motors - Inventory,
1058 North Water Street
Decatur
Levalley-Groves Chevrolet Inc - Inventory,
106 West Delaware Street
Decatur
Auto`s for Less - Inventory,
2628 Lawrenceville Highway
Decatur
Mick`s Auto Sales - Inventory,
2147 East Pershing Road
Decatur
Dixie Auto Sales - Inventory,
541 E College Av
Decatur